一、区块链的定义与基本概念 区块链是一种去中心化的分布式账本技术,它通过一系列的数据块(block)按时间顺序...
区块链是一种去中心化的分布式账本技术,它通过将信息进行加密后,以“区块”的形式储存,再通过“链”连接起来,形成一个无法篡改的历史记录。这种技术最初是为了支持比特币等数字货币的交易而发展起来的,但如今已经广泛应用于各个行业,包括金融、医疗、物流和供应链等。
区块链的基本构成包括区块、链和节点。区块是数据的基本单位,里面存储着一定数量的交易信息;链是由多个区块按照时间顺序连接而成的;节点是网络中的每一台计算机,它们共同参与区块链的维护和验证过程。
区块链的工作原理可分为几个重要的步骤:信息记录、数据加密、验证共识和信息传播。在这些步骤中,每个节点都会复制一份完整的账本。当一个新交易发生时,交易信息会被打包成一个新区块,并在网络中传播。
节点会对这个新区块中的交易信息进行验证,通过共识机制(如工作量证明或权益证明)来决定该区块是否有效。如果有效,区块就会被添加到链上,并被全网节点共享;如果无效,则会被拒绝。
区块链技术有多种优势,使其在当今社会中越来越受到重视。首先,它的去中心化特性使得数据不易被单一机构控制或篡改,增强了数据的安全性。其次,透明度高,所有交易信息都可以被网络中的所有参与者查看,确保了信息的公开和信任。
此外,区块链的自动化和高效性使得交易成本大幅降低,交易时间缩短,适合于进行跨境支付、智能合约等应用。这也推动了数字经济的发展,使各行各业都能从中受益。
区块链技术的应用领域非常广泛,涵盖了金融、医疗、物联网、供应链、投票、版权保护等多个方面。在金融领域,区块链能够简化支付流程,降低交易手续费,并提升跨境交易的效率。在医疗领域,它可以保护患者的隐私,同时实现医疗数据的共享和互操作。
在物流和供应链管理方面,借助区块链技术,企业可以实时追踪产品在运输过程中的状态,确保其来源和真伪,提高供应链透明度。在投票系统中,区块链能够确保选票的匿名性、可追溯性以及结果的真实可靠。
尽管区块链技术有许多优势,但在实际应用中也面临一些挑战。首先,技术的复杂性和对专业人才的需求使得许多企业在实施过程中遇到困难。其次,由于区块链网络的去中心化特性,其性能和可扩展性也受到一定限制,处理速度相对较慢。
未来,随着技术的不断发展和完善,我们可以期待区块链将在更多领域实现创新应用,包括金融科技、智慧城市、数字身份等。政策法规的跟进及行业标准的建立也将为区块链的广泛应用提供保障。
区块链与传统数据库的最大区别在于去中心化和数据的不可篡改性。传统数据库通常是由中心化的服务器管理,数据容易被修改或删除。而区块链采用分布式的结构,数据同时存储在网络的多个节点上,任何人都能查看和验证数据,确保其真实有效。
此外,区块链使用密码学算法保障数据的安全性,相比传统数据库,它在防止数据篡改、伪造方面更具优势。传统数据库在处理事务时,往往需要依赖用户身份验证,而区块链则通过共识机制来验证交易,减少了对中介的依赖。
当然,区块链也不是万能的。虽然它在数据安全性上有一定优势,但在性能和处理速度上,尤其是在高并发的情况下,传统数据库可能更具备优势。因此,在选择使用何种数据库时,需要根据具体需求来权衡其特点和利弊。
区块链在金融行业的应用逐渐增强,尤其是在支付、结算和资产管理方面。不同于传统的支付方式,区块链可以大幅降低交易成本,并提高资金转移的速度。比如,通过使用比特币等数字货币,可以实现几乎实时的跨境支付,避免高昂的汇率费用和银行手续费。
此外,区块链技术还可以用于智能合约的实现,这种合约自动执行的特性可以降低人为的失误与干预,提高交易的可靠性,适用于保险、贷款等多种场景。
在资产管理方面,区块链可以用于证券的发行与交易,通过代币化的方式打破传统金融领域的壁垒,实现资产的流动性与透明度。通过区块链,我们可以实现更快捷的资产登记、交易和清算,提升市场的效率。
然而,金融行业的法律和监管问题仍然是区块链技术发展的一大障碍。在推动区块链应用时,企业需要综合考虑合规风险、监管要求及技术实现的可行性。
随着区块链技术的快速发展,市场对专业人才的需求越来越大。如果你想在区块链行业获得职业发展,可以从以下几个方面入手:首先,学习相关的技术知识,了解区块链的基本原理、加密算法、智能合约开发等。在线学习平台、社区论坛和区块链课程可以提供丰富的资料及实用的技能。
其次,积极参与区块链项目或社区,积累实践经验和人脉资源。可以选择参与开源项目,与他人合作解决现实问题,提升自己的实际操作能力。
此外,关注行业动态,理解区块链技术在不同行业的应用前景,识别市场趋势。可以订阅一些优质的行业资讯刊物或网站,保持对新技术、新政策的敏锐感知。
最后,建立个人品牌,通过自己的研究或项目成果在社交媒体和行业会议中分享,实现个人价值的提升。参与行业峰会和交流活动也是一个很好的平台,可以扩大视野、拓宽交际圈。
区块链技术在供应链管理中的应用潜力巨大。传统的供应链管理通常面临信息不对称、数据孤岛和信任问题,而区块链的去中心化特性可以帮助解决这些问题。
使用区块链可以实现商品的信息透明化,即每个产品在生产、运输和销售等每一个环节的信息都可以被追踪和验证。这就意味着消费者能够明确知道自己购买的产品来源于何处,从而减少假货的流通。
此外,基于区块链的智能合约技术可以实现自动化的供应链交易,减少中介环节,从而提高效率。比如,在某些行业中,便可设定当货物到达目的地时自动触发付款,提升交易的流畅度。
通过实时数据共享,各环节供应商能够更好地协作,降低库存成本,提高响应速度。这将有助于企业实现精益生产,保持竞争力。
区块链技术提供了一种新颖的数据隐私保护方式。用户可以通过个人私钥控制自己的数据,确保只有授权的人才能访问。此外,区块链的透明性使得数据的每一次访问都可以被记录下来,提升了个人数据的安全性。
许多新的项目正在探索如何在区块链上建立去中心化的身份认证机制,用户可以管理和选择分享哪些信息,确保自己隐私不被侵犯。例如,某些区块链平台允许用户用零知识证明(ZKP)技术来验证身份,而不必透露具体信息。
同时,在数据处理过程中,分布式存储也可以降低数据被篡改或攻击的风险。因此,个人在使用区块链相关技术和应用时,尽量选择那些具备强大加密保护和用户隐私保障的项目。
区块链作为一项革命性的技术,正极大地影响着社会各个领域。通过理解其基本概念、工作原理、优势及应用案例,我们能够更好地迎接这一新兴技术带来的机遇和挑战。在未来,区块链技术的进一步发展将引领我们进入一个更加安全、透明和高效的数字世界。